Speaker Bio
Entrepreneur and Disability rights advocate. After acquiring a disability at 17 and facing discrimination in the creative industry, Keely founded C Talent — the leading agency representing Disabled artists in The Hunger Games, Avatar, and The Last of Us — acquired in 2022 in the largest acquisition of a Disabled-led talent company.
She then founded Making Space to close the disability employment gap, now trusted by Netflix, NBC, Microsoft, Coca-Cola and Salesforce. Its flagship Ascend program has generated over $220M in projected lifetime economic impact. Keely is also co-producer of Fight to Fly with Reese Witherspoon's Hello Sunshine, a Forbes Contributor, and a Disability subject matter expert to leaders from President Biden to the Duke and Duchess of Sussex.
